#68cbb0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#68cbb0 is composed of 40.8% red, 79.6%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 48.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 13.3% yellow and 20.4% black. It has a hue angle of 163.6 degrees, a saturation of 48.8% and a lightness of 60.2%. #68cbb0 color hex could be obtained by blending #d0ffff with #009761. Closest websafe color is: #66cc99.

Shades and Tints of #68cbb0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030908 is the darkest color, while #fafdfc is the lightest one.

Tones of #68cbb0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#979c9b is the less saturated color, while #39fac5 is the most saturated one.
